About AMC

Arabian Marine Company (AMC) is a Dubai-based marine specialist delivering high-quality construction, refit, repair, and custom fabrication for yachts, workboats, commercial vessels, and specialised marine structures. We operate across the UAE and the wider GCC region, with selected project assignments throughout the Middle East and beyond. Our work is held to the highest precision standards, meeting classification society and industry requirements on every project.

Job Overview

We are seeking experienced Aluminium Fabricators and Welders to join our project teams on a range of marine assignments across the UAE and the GCC. The role involves fabrication, fitting, and welding of aluminium components for hulls, superstructures, decks, railings, frameworks, and custom marine fittings. Work is carried out in shipyards, aboard vessels afloat or dry-docked, in fabrication workshops, and at client sites across the region.

This is an excellent opportunity for skilled tradespeople who take pride in delivering clean, precision welds in a demanding marine environ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Read and inter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, and specifications to fabricate and assemble aluminium components.
  • Perform layout, measuring, cutting, bending, forming, and fitting of aluminium materials including plates, extrusions, pipes, and profiles.
  • Carry out high-quality TIG (GTAW) welding — and MIG (GMAW) where required — on marine-grade aluminium alloys in all positions: flat, horizontal, vertical, and overhead.
  • Weld aluminium structures including hull plating, bulkheads, frames, decks, superstructures, and custom fittings to classification standards (Lloyd's Register, DNV, Bureau Veritas, or equivalent).
  • Prepare materials through grinding, cleaning, and bevelling, and ensure correct fit-up prior to welding.
  • Conduct tack welding, full welding, grinding, and finishing to achieve smooth, watertight, and visually clean results.
  • Carry out repairs, modifications, and refits on existing vessels.
  • Maintain tools, equipment, and a safe and clean working environment at all times.
  • Work safely at heights, in confined spaces, and in shipyard and marine environments in line with UAE health & safety regulations and AMC's internal standards.
  • Collaborate with fitters, engineers, and supervisors to meet project deadlines and quality requirements.
  • Availability for project assignments across the UAE and GCC region as required.
Requirements & Qualifications
  • Proven experience (minimum 4–5 years) in aluminium fabrication and welding, ideally within the marine, boatbuilding, yacht refit, ship repair, or equivalent industrial sector.
  • Strong proficiency in MIG welding of aluminium, with TIG welding capability preferred.
  • Ability to produce consistent, high-quality welds with excellent penetration and finish.
  • Experience working from technical drawings and using standard fabrication equipment (plasma cutters, grinders, saws, drills, presses, etc.).
  • Physically fit and able to work in challenging conditions including heights, confined spaces, and outdoor Gulf environments.
  • Strong commitment to safety, quality, and on-time delivery.
  • Valid UAE residence visa or eligibility to work in the UAE.
